What is Mediapipe face crop and replace ?

Mediapipe Face Crop and Replace is an image editing tool designed to crop and replace faces in images. It is particularly useful for pre-processing images for tasks like img2img (image-to-image translation). This tool allows users to focus on specific facial features or remove unwanted elements, making it ideal for enhancing or altering portraits.

Features

• Face Cropping: Automatically detects and crops faces from images.
• Face Replacement: Enables replacing a face with another face or object while maintaining context.
• Scalability: Supports scaling up the cropped face for higher-resolution outputs.
• Versatility: Works seamlessly with various image editing workflows and pipelines.

How to use Mediapipe face crop and replace ?

  1. Input Image: Provide the image containing the face you want to crop or replace.
  2. Face Detection: Use Mediapipe's face detection model to identify and locate the face in the image.
  3. Crop Face: Crop the detected face region to your desired dimensions.
  4. Replace (Optional): If replacing, provide the replacement face or object and align it with the cropped area.
  5. Export Output: Save the edited image with the cropped or replaced face.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the primary purpose of Mediapipe Face Crop and Replace?
The primary purpose is to crop or replace faces in images, making it a valuable tool for pre-processing images for further editing or analysis.

Can I use this tool for scaling up faces?
Yes, the tool supports scaling up cropped faces, making it ideal for high-resolution image tasks.

Is Mediapipe Face Crop and Replace suitable for all image formats?
Yes, it supports most common image formats, including JPEG, PNG, and BMP, ensuring compatibility with various workflows.
